Writing a Newspaper Article - Revealed - 5 Smart Tips For Writing Very Effective News Articles

1. First thing to do is to familiarize yourself with the rules of news writing. These are far different compare when you're writing for online users or for magazines. There are so many books and websites about journalism that can contain every piece of information that you need to know. Read as many as you can. Focus your attention on those that were published just recently to make sure that you'll obtain up-to-date information.

2. Learn from renowned journalists. I am sure you would like to follow the footsteps of these people. You can so by learning from them and by knowing what they know. Start by reading their articles. Take time when doing so and pay attention to the elements and writing techniques that these people are using constantly.

3. Always choose stories that are recent and newsworthy. One way to make sure that your articles will be noticed by your target audience is to write articles on stories that will capture their attention. Talk about something that happened today and those things that have direct impact on the lives of these people.

4. Stick with facts. It's your responsibility to make sure that every piece of information you include in your news articles is based on facts. So, make time to verify your data. Interview as many people as possible and use as many relevant resources as needed. Then, cross reference your resources to make sure that everything you have gathered is factual.

5. Always review your articles. Read your articles over and over again after you've finished writing them. Your goal here is to make sure that they're flawless and that they're interesting to read.
